// Health states
const (
NoHealthcheck = "none" // Indicates there is no healthcheck
Starting = "starting" // Starting indicates that the container is not yet ready
Healthy = "healthy" // Healthy indicates that the container is running correctly
Unhealthy = "unhealthy" // Unhealthy indicates that the container has a problem
)

// Health stores information about the container's healthcheck results
type Health struct {
Status string // Status is one of Starting, Healthy or Unhealthy
FailingStreak int // FailingStreak is the number of consecutive failures
Log []*HealthcheckResult // Log contains the last few results (oldest first)
}

// ContainerState stores container's running state
// it's part of ContainerJSONBase and will return by "inspect" command
type ContainerState struct {
Status string // String representation of the container state. Can be one of "created", "running", "paused", "restarting", "removing", "exited", or "dead"
Running bool
Paused bool
Restarting bool
OOMKilled bool
Dead bool
Pid int
ExitCode int
Error string
StartedAt string
FinishedAt string
Health *Health `json:",omitempty"`
}

func hasHealthCheck(ctx context.Context, containerID string) (enabled bool) {
containerJSON, err := cli.ContainerInspect(ctx, containerID)
if err != nil {
log.Println("Error: [hasHealthCheck]")
return false
}
if containerJSON.Config != nil {
if containerJSON.Config.Healthcheck != nil {
return true
}
}
return
}

func checkIsRunning(ctx context.Context, containerID string) bool {
containerJSON, err := cli.ContainerInspect(ctx, containerID)
if err != nil {
log.Printf("Error: [checkIsRunning] fail, err=%v", err.Error())
return false
}
if containerJSON.State != nil {
return containerJSON.State.Running
}
//No such container
return false
}

func MonitorContainerHealth(ctx context.Context, containerID string) {

containerList, err := cli.ContainerList(ctx, types.ContainerListOptions{All: true})

if err != nil {
log.Printf("[MonitorContainerHealth] error=%v", err)
os.Exit(1)
}
containerExists := false
for _, container := range containerList {
if container.ID == containerID {
containerExists = true
break
}
}
if !containerExists {
log.Printf("[MonitorContainerHealth] container:%s not exists", containerID)
os.Exit(1)
}

var checkContainerIsHealthy func(ctx context.Context, containerID string) bool

if hasHealthCheck(ctx, containerID) {
checkContainerIsHealthy = checkIsRunning // todo 默认
} else {
checkContainerIsHealthy = checkIsRunning
}

go func(containerIsHealthy func(ctx context.Context, containerID string) bool) {
for {
if !containerIsHealthy(ctx, containerID) {
log.Printf("[MonitorContainerHealth] container:%s is not running, so the monitor process terminate...", containerID)
os.Exit(0)
}
time.Sleep(time.Second) // todo default 1s
}
}(checkContainerIsHealthy)

}
